Saint Mary's University of Minnesota i.t.a. Literacy Clinic
Our MissionThe i.t.a. Literacy Clinic at Saint Mary's University was founded in 1997 to accomplish two goals: 1) Introduce preservice teachers to the benefits of using the initial teaching alphabet (i.t.a.) for remediation of dyslexia and prevention of reading disabilities in young children at risk; 2) Provide one-on-on tutoring for K-12 children experiencing difficulty with reading, spelling, and written expression.
